Experience unmatched convenience and luxury at the Crowne Plaza® Hotel Minneapolis West, just 15 minutes from downtown Minneapolis. With 35 versatile venues spanning over 38,000 square feet, we are Plymouth’s premier location for seamless meetings and elegant banquets. Corporate travelers enjoy free Wi-Fi, Business Center, and proximity to major companies like Cargill, General Mills, and United Healthcare. Explore Ridgedale Mall or Albertville Premium Outlets, play golf at Rush Creek and Baker National Golf Club, or venture 20 minutes to Twin Cities attractions like Mall of America and Target Field. Relax in style with on-site dining, an indoor pool, and Athletic Club and Spa. Your exceptional travel experience begins with us!Show More

I stayed here for the second time this month for business. This will be my last. Issues: The water goes from scalding hot to freezing cold when you shower. This was true a month ago as well. There is a mouse that frequents the restaurant. I attached an image as proof. I brought this up to the employees, and it seems like this is a known issue, with very little efforts from management. I feel really bad for the employees. Conclusion: This is one of those hotels that you can tell was very nice at one point, but has had very little investment as of recent. I have stayed here multiple times for business, as have hundreds of my coworkers because our company is right there. Our company will no longer recommend this hotel. The only reason I'm not giving this hotel 1 star is because the employees tend to be very nice.

I stayed 2 nights, September 15th and 16th. I have stayed here before, also for Crypticon. It is always busy for Crypticon, and this year was no different. I arrived shortly before 3, and was in my room in no time at all. On the 4th floor, overlooking the side, or back of the rather large property. My king bed room was quite spacious. This year I did not bring a bicycle, but this room would have had plenty of space. The room was clean and comfortable. It smelled good. And it just looked good. The bed was very comfortable, and the air conditioning worked great. Everything worked well. There is a nice size parking ramp just outside the hotels side entrance. Along with a bit of uncovered parking. There is a decent sized parking lot at the far back corner of the hotel. The parking lots, and ramp, are very busy for Crypticon. It is a huge property, and this year I did check out the walking around the outside of the building. It is a very nice, and quite lengthy walk around the property. I used this quite a bit. Everyone I ran into from the property was very nice. The front desk personnel were very nice. Even with how busy it was at times. This year I did try out the on-site restaurant for buffet breakfast on Saturday morning. It was very good! Coffee and juice included. I had a very nice visit, and would absolutely stay again.
